What "timeless warm soft" really indicates outside

People typically use the expression loosely, however in method, timeless cozy soft lights generally drop in the lower color temperature array, often around 2200K to 3000K depending upon the application. Theoretically, that sounds technological. Personally, it implies the light has a mild amber or gold personality instead of a crisp blue-white cast.

That difference matters more outside than it carries out in a showroom. Numerous external surface areas are textured, matte, uneven, or reflective in uneven means. Brick, cedar, all-natural stone, painted trim, stucco, and asphalt shingles all respond in a different way to artificial light. Cozy tones tend to pull out depth and softness in those products. Cooler temperature levels frequently exaggerate contrast and make surfaces feel flatter or harsher.

A homeowner may not state, "The 2700K output complements the undertones in the limestone veneer." They are more likely to say, "That resembles home." That reaction is the real reason these lights endure.

Classic cozy soft lights also straighten with just how the human eye anticipates residential rooms to look after dark. Dining establishments, hospitality rooms, and premium exterior living locations discovered this a long period of time earlier. If the goal is comfort, warmth wins.

Why warmer light flatters architecture

Exterior lights must support the style, not compete with it. Cozy soft lighting does that particularly well because it values the natural aesthetic pecking order of a home.

Traditional homes benefit from it most clearly. Colonial, craftsman, farmhouse, Tudor, Mediterranean, and rustic layouts all often tend to look more grounded under cozy illumination. Rich house siding shades, discolored timber doors, copper accents, block facades, and all-natural masonry all gain depth under that warmer glow.

Even contemporary homes, which lots of people think need cooler whites, usually look much better with restrained warmth. A clean-lined modern residence can still check out as crisp at 2700K. The distinction is that it stays welcoming. At 4000K or greater, numerous contemporary homes begin to really feel clinical, specifically if the exterior scheme already consists of gray rock, charcoal metal, or white stucco.

The relationship in between light and darkness also improves with warmer temperature levels. Outside style requires contrast to reveal kind, yet not so much contrast that every column, eave, and soffit looks serious. Warm light has a tendency to soften shifts. It creates dimension without making a residence appear overlit.

Warm light typically looks better on usual exterior materials

This is just one of the least attractive but most practical reasons for the long-lasting allure of cozy lights. The majority of domestic exteriors in North America are constructed from materials that gain from warmth.

Brick is a clear instance. Red, brown, and earth-toned brick can look abundant and split under cozy light. Under cooler light, the same brick can shed its depth and drift toward a washed-out or sloppy appearance. All-natural rock usually behaves the same way. Instead of highlighting the variant within the stone, cooler illumination can squash it or make individual cuts appear too stark.

Wood, whether natural or discolored, often boosts under cozy lighting. The grain learns more normally. The coating looks deliberate instead of dry. Repainted siding, particularly lotions, beiges, greens, and softer blues, additionally often tends to hold its shade much better under warm light. By contrast, cool white can push most of those tones into a grayer, thinner look.

Metal surfaces matter too. Bronze, black iron, aged brass, and copper all pair naturally with warm light. Those combinations feel coherent since the component style and the light shade are telling the exact same story.

The performance case for warm lighting

Aesthetic preference gets a lot of the focus, but there is a practical side too. Warm outside lights can be easier to live with due to the fact that it often tends to lower viewed violence and glow. That does not indicate low outcome or inadequate visibility. It means beneficial light routed in such a way that feels comfortable.

Brightness and shade temperature are not the same thing, though individuals commonly treat them as if they are. A well-placed 2700K component can offer exceptional pathway illumination. A 4000K fixture of https://dryfixture087.brightsora.com/posts/how-irreversible-vacation-lighting-simplify-decorating-while-enhancing-home-worth comparable output may really feel brighter, but it can also really feel even more glaring, particularly if seen straight from the street or from a seated outside area.

This matters on decks, patios, and outside kitchen areas where individuals hang out close to the light. It also matters for older house owners, who can be extra sensitive to glow and comparison. In those instances, warm lighting often develops a much more usable outside environment since the eye can relax.

That stated, warm is not constantly the answer

Professional judgment means recognizing the side situations. Some residential properties gain from a split method rather than a solitary shade temperature level everywhere.

Security lighting around side backyards, garage workplace, trash rooms, or utility zones might require a lot more neutral or a little cooler light for clearness and task exposure. Coastal modern homes with extremely light coatings sometimes take care of a restrained 3000K establishing far better than an ultra-warm 2200K tone. Snow-heavy regions can likewise change assumption. Light mirrored off snow shows up brighter and cooler to the eye, so a temperature level that looks excellent in summer may need dimming changes in winter.

There is also the concern of over-warming. Incredibly amber light can begin to feel staged if it is too solid or used almost everywhere. The goal is gentleness, not sepia. In most household setups, the sweet spot is a balanced warm white, not an exaggerated vintage effect.

Good exterior illumination layout fixes these issues by treating the home as a make-up. The front facade, paths, amusing rooms, and service locations may each require different results or fixture protecting, also if they remain within a normally cozy palette.

A few blunders that make warm lights appearance worse than it should

Warm light is flexible, but it still requires correct implementation. Many frustrating outcomes come from design mistakes, not from the color temperature itself.

    Too much brightness, which washes out the softness and produces glare Poor component positioning, especially uplights intended also directly at windows or seating areas Mixing unconnected light shades, such as cozy facade lights with great garage floods Cheap LEDs with weak shade making, which can make surface areas look dull or off Lack of dimming control, which requires one light level for each period and usage case

These troubles are common, and they are reparable. In lots of tasks, the difference in between "great" and "superb" is not a new fixture. It is lower outcome, much better intending, or a more meaningful illumination plan.

The role of shade making and why it usually obtains overlooked

Color temperature level obtains most of the conversation due to the fact that it is easy to see and very easy to market. Shade making matters equally as much. A warm fixture with poor shade making can still make rock, plants, and paint look drab. A top quality cozy LED, on the various other hand, exposes subtle tones that make a building look more expensive.

This is one factor bargain components disappoint. They may market the best heat, but the real aesthetic result can be sloppy. Skin tones at the front entrance appearance much less all-natural. Plants shed variant. Timber tones show up flatter than they should.
